Crypto owner lost $340,000 due to old wallet permission
Experts from CertiK reported that a hacker drained $340,000 by exploiting a permission the wallet owner signed back in 2020 on a phishing site.

The attacker did not access the wallet for years — simply waited. Once large sums appeared on the address, the hacker executed a single operation and took all the USDC tokens. Such incidents highlight the importance of regularly reviewing permissions and revoking accesses no longer in use.
This case underscores the critical need for careful management of digital asset security and may prompt the development of improved standards to protect crypto wallets.
